 Legends of Poker: Bobby "The Wizard" Hoff | Poker News
Hal Fowler was the short stack, but it was Baldwin who left the final table first when he flopped a set of eights only to be beaten on the river by trip aces held by Sam Moon.
By the time the play was heads-up, Fowler was taking Valiums like candy, and he was certainly relaxed.
It wasn't enough to scare off Fowler, however, and when a gut-shot four hit the turn, he took down the rest of Hoff's chips and won the championship.

 World Series of Poker: A Retrospective: 1979 Summary
Grand Prize Winner: Hal Fowler $270,000--first non-pro to win championship.
Sam Moon was out at 9:25 PM George Huber was out at 9:45 PM This would leave Bobby Hoff and amateur Hal Fowler going head to head for the $540,000 pot.
Fowler's hand was an inside straight beating Hoff for the title.
